AMERICA'S 250TH ANNIVERSARY
In 2026, the United States celebrates its 250th anniversary, marking 250 years since the signing of the Declaration of Independence on July 4, 1776. This milestone, often called the Semiquincentennial, is an opportunity to reflect on our nation's history, recognize the many people and cultures that have helped shape America, and celebrate the values of freedom, opportunity, and community.
